For a business to be truly relevant, the leader must be able to understand and connect to shifting social and economic conditions in order to anticipate its’ impact on the business. To do this and to stay ahead of competitors, a sound business philosophy is key. But how does a business philosophy align with relevant leadership? John Kam of D’Jungle People joins us for part 3 to share more.
